Institutions Shaping Global Economic Policies
Central to world economic governance are the institutions that shape and implement global economic policies. International organizations like the International Monetary Fund (IMF), World Bank, and World Trade Organization (WTO) play pivotal roles in coordinating monetary policy, providing development assistance, and facilitating international trade agreements. These institutions serve as forums for dialogue and decision-making among nations.
Policy Coordination for Macroeconomic Stability
Macroeconomic stability is a shared goal, and world economic governance involves policy coordination among nations. This coordination aims to prevent global economic imbalances, currency fluctuations, and trade distortions. Through forums such as the G7 and G20, nations engage in dialogues to align policies, harmonize regulations, and promote stability in the face of economic uncertainties.
Trade Governance and Multilateral Agreements
Trade governance is a critical facet of world economic governance, shaping the rules and norms that govern international trade. Multilateral agreements, such as the General Agreement on Tariffs and Trade (GATT) and its successor, the WTO, provide frameworks for negotiations, dispute resolution, and the establishment of a rules-based global trading system. These agreements foster open markets and contribute to global economic integration.
Financial Regulation and Stability
In the aftermath of the 2008 financial crisis, the importance of robust financial regulation became evident. World economic governance addresses the need for coordinated efforts to regulate financial institutions, prevent systemic risks, and enhance the resilience of the global financial system. Bodies like the Financial Stability Board (FSB) work towards developing and implementing international financial regulations.

Understanding Local Business Schema Markup
Local business schema markup is a form of structured data that provides search engines with additional information about a business. This information includes key details such as business name, address, phone number, operating hours, and even customer reviews. Implementing local business schema markup enhances the way search engines interpret and display this information in search results.
Key Components of Local Business Schema Markup
Local business schema markup consists of various components that convey essential details to search engines. These components include:
- Business Name and Logo: Clearly specifying the business name and associated logo.
- Address: Providing the accurate physical address of the business, including street name, city, state, and postal code.
- Phone Number: Displaying a contact number for customers to reach the business.
- Operating Hours: Communicating the regular business hours, including opening and closing times.
- Website URL: Including the business’s official website URL for easy access.
- Accepted Payment Methods: Indicating the types of payment methods accepted by the business.
- Customer Reviews and Ratings: Showcasing customer testimonials and ratings to build trust.

Implementing Local Business Schema Markup
Implementing local business schema markup involves embedding specific code on the business’s website. This can be done manually or through plugins depending on the content management system (CMS) used. Google’s Structured Data Testing Tool can be utilized to ensure the correct implementation of schema markup.

The Blueprint of LLC Operations
Defining Member Roles and Responsibilities
The LLC operating agreement serves as the blueprint for the company’s operations. It outlines the roles and responsibilities of each member, clarifying their contributions, decision-making authority, and involvement in day-to-day activities. This clarity is essential for maintaining a harmonious and efficient business environment.
Financial Matters and Capital Contributions
Financial considerations are pivotal in any business, and the operating agreement addresses them comprehensively. It defines the capital contributions of each member, detailing how initial investments and subsequent financial commitments will be handled. This financial transparency is crucial for fostering trust and accountability among members.
Flexibility and Adaptability
Adapting to Changing Circumstances
The LLC operating agreement is designed to be flexible, allowing businesses to adapt to changing circumstances. It can include provisions for handling changes in membership, distribution of profits and losses, and alterations to the company’s structure. This adaptability ensures that the agreement remains relevant and effective over time.
Decision-Making Protocols
Establishing clear decision-making protocols is vital for LLCs. The operating agreement outlines how major decisions will be made, whether through a unanimous vote, a majority decision, or other specified methods. This clarity minimizes potential conflicts and ensures a streamlined decision-making process.
Legal Protections and Dispute Resolution
Legal Safeguards for Members
Crafting an LLC operating agreement provides legal safeguards for members. It can include provisions for dispute resolution mechanisms, protecting members’ interests in case conflicts arise. This legal framework mitigates the risk of disputes escalating into costly and time-consuming legal battles.
Dissolution Guidelines
In the unfortunate event that the LLC needs to be dissolved, the operating agreement provides guidelines for this process. It outlines the steps to be taken, including the distribution of assets and settlement of liabilities. Having a dissolution plan in place ensures an orderly conclusion to the business if necessary.
